In an era marked by a burgeoning sense of community and the celebration of childhood, "Ethel Morton's Holidays" by Mabell S. C. Smith captures the spirit of festive traditions and social responsibility. This charming juvenile fiction invites readers into the lives of Roger Morton and his sisters as they navigate the excitement of preparing for a Halloween party while embracing the importance of community service. With vivid descriptions of holiday preparations and heartwarming interactions, the narrative emphasizes themes of friendship and altruism. Ideal for students and young readers, this delightful tale encourages civic engagement and the joy of giving back.
